Meet the Team  

Having the right team is the key to a successful destination management company and the right team can be found at Custom Ireland. Diversity is central to its make up with each member bringing different skills, attitudes and experiences to the company. This is reflected in the service provided to our clients and our ability to understand their varying needs.

Starting with the directors and founders of Custom Ireland, Crothur Murphy and Fiona O'Sullivan and you will find combined experience in the tourism industry stretching over thirty years with both directors bringing their own personalities to the team.
